Kerikeri Community Childcare Trust is a Trust charity in the Education sector, based in Northland, Northland. Annual revenue: $0.8M NZD. Financial data as at March 2024.

Mission: To offer high quality childcare with qualified ECE teachers and programmes that are centred around the individual needs, abilities and interests of the children.
